Cracking Open the Can(s) on Cruise Drink Policies: Your Soda Questions Answered

So, you’re packing for your dream cruise and wondering if you can sneak in your favorite fizzy drinks. The good news? You can usually bring some soda onboard! But before you load up a suitcase full of sugary goodness, let’s clarify the rules around bringing a 12-pack of soda on a cruise.

Most major cruise lines allow passengers to bring a limited amount of non-alcoholic beverages onboard at embarkation. This typically includes soda, but there’s a catch – it needs to be sealed and unopened in cans or cartons. Think original packaging, no opened bottles or homemade concoctions.

The magic number you need to remember is 12. Most cruise lines cap the allowance at 12 standard 12-ounce cans or cartons per person. That’s one 12-pack – convenient, right? This limit is in place partly to manage onboard inventory and partly for security reasons.

While this policy applies to most major cruise lines, it’s crucial to double-check the specific rules of the cruise line you’re sailing with. Policies can vary, and some smaller or luxury lines might have different restrictions or even prohibit outside beverages altogether. Looking up this information on the cruise line’s website or contacting their customer service is always recommended.

Bringing your own soda can be a smart way to save money, especially if you’re a dedicated soda drinker. Onboard prices for beverages can add up quickly, and having your own stash can keep your vacation budget bubbly.

Beyond Soda: While this article focuses on soda, similar rules often apply to other non-alcoholic beverages like bottled water and juice boxes. However, alcoholic beverages are a different story. Cruise lines have stricter policies regarding alcohol, and bringing your own liquor onboard is usually prohibited or heavily restricted.

Packing Tip: To avoid any spills or mishaps in your luggage, pack your soda securely. Consider using a separate cooler bag or wrapping the cans in bubble wrap for extra protection.
